
1.1 Scope This standard specifies the requirements for small halogen and non halogen bulbs with a rated voltage not exceeding 30 V and a rated power not exceeding 25 W. Including: - Bulbs used on road motor vehicles that are not covered by regulations and therefore not included in IEC 60809 (Chapter 2); - Flashlight bulb (Chapter 3)- Mining headlight bulbs (Chapter 4). The requirements for aircraft light bulbs can be found in GB/T21095. This standard specifies the requirements for dimensions, optoelectronic performance, as well as requirements for lifespan and mechanical strength. Note: These requirements are for product bulbs. Individual bulbs may not be fully within these requirements, which requires consistency conditions, which are specified in the corresponding chapters. For some of the requirements specified in this standard, please refer to the "Relevant Lamp Data Sheet". For certain light bulbs, their data sheets are included in this standard. For other bulbs within the scope of this standard, relevant data shall be provided by the bulb manufacturer or responsible seller. This standard can also be used for future light source development, such as light sources that emit light from light-emitting diodes (LEDs). 1.2 Normative References: The clauses in the following documents become clauses of this standard through reference in this standard.
